Introduction

Also known as ISO 3183, API 5L X60 is a basic high-level pipe material that falls under the category of API 5L specifications for the transmission of petroleum, fluids, and gas.

The API 5L X60 is also termed the L415 pipe. It is named so because of its yield strength of 415 Mpa or 60,200 psi.

This grade of pipe is manufactured in both seamless and welded pipe bodies.

API 5L Grades

API 5L indicates the dealings of two merchandise grades - PSL1 and PSL2. These are manufactured in both seamless and welded steel pipe varieties. The primary application of this class of pipelines is in the transmission of fluids and gases - mainly petroleum and natural gas.

Chemical Composition

As already mentioned, API 5L X60 identifies the production of two merchandise classes, PSL1 and PSL2. They are of both seamless and welded variety and show different chemical compositions.

API 5L X60 PLS1 Seamless Pipes Chemical Composition

Steel Type/GradeMass Fraction According to Heat and Product Data
 C (Max)S (Max)Mn (Max)P (Max)
X600.280.0301.400.030

API 5L X60 PLS1 Welded Pipes Chemical Composition

Steel Type/GradeMass Fraction According to Heat and Product Data
 C (Max)S (Max)Mn (Max)P (Max)
X600.260.0301.450.030

Note: These estimates are for API 5L X60 PLS1 Pipes (seamless and welded) with t less than or equal to 25.0 mm or 0.984 inches.

API 5L X60 PLS2 Seamless Pipes Chemical Composition

Steel Type/GradeMass Fraction According to Heat and Product Data
 C (Max)S (Max)Mn (Max)P (Max)
X60Q0.180.0151.700.025

API 5L X60 PLS2 Welded Pipes Chemical Composition

Steel Type/GradeMass Fraction According to Heat and Product Data
 C (Max)S (Max)Mn (Max)P (Max)
X60M0.120.0151.600.025

Note: These estimates are for API 5L X60 PLS2 Pipes (seamless and welded) with t less than or equal to 25.0 mm or 0.984 inches.

Mechanical Properties (Yield Strength and Tensile Strength)

The mechanical properties of API 5L X60 are based on the yield strength and tensile strength of the materials.

For API 5L X60 PLS1 (Seamless and Welded)

Material Grade/TypeTensile Properties of Seamless and Welded PipesWelded Pipe Seam
 Elongation (in 2in Af % minimum)Yield Strength a (Rt0,5 PSI Minimum)Tensile Strength a (Rm PSI Minimum)Tensile Strength b (Rm PSI Minimum)
X60c60,20075,40075,400

For API 5L X60 PLS2 (Seamless and Welded)

Material Grade/TypeTensile Properties of Seamless and Welded PipesWelded Pipe Seam
 Elongation (in 2in Af % minimum)Yield Strength a (Rt0,5 PSI Minimum)Tensile Strength a (Rm PSI Minimum)Ratio a, c (R10,5IRm)Tensile Strength d (Rm PSI Minimum)
X60N, X60Q, S60Mf (Minimum)60,200 (Minimum) 81,900 (Maximum)75,400 (Minimum) 110,200 (Maximum)0.93 (Maximum)75,400 (Minimum)

Equivalent Designation

The equivalent grades for API 5L X60 PLS1 and PLS2 are of specific kinds. The following table demonstrates the main specification for equivalent line pipes.

API 5L X60Line Pipe Specifications
Material Type/GradePLS1 - L415 or x60
Material Type/GradePLS2 - L415Q or X60Q, L415N or X60N, L415M or X60M

Types of API 5L X60

API 5L X60 pipes can be found in several varieties for onshore, offshore, and sour services in the form of PSL1 and PSL2.

The first category, or API 5L X60 PSL1, is for common-use material and product delivery situations.

On the contrary, PSL2 is a stricter and greater class when compared to PSL1. This classification is based on chemical composition, mechanical aspects, and testing conditions. These factors that demonstrate the contrast between the two grades of API 5L X60 pipes have already been discussed here.
